> Perciformes/Serranoidei (Groupers) > Anthiadidae (Fairy basslets or Streamer basses)
Etymology: Nemanthias: Greek, nema, .atos = filament + Greek, anthis = a fish, Sparus aurata (Ref. 45335).

Western Indian Ocean: widespread in the area, east to the Maldives and south to South Africa.

Max length : 13.0 cm TL Männchen/unbestimmt; (Ref. 9710)

Rückenflossenstacheln (insgesamt): 11; Rückenflossenweichstrahlen (insgesamt): 16-17; Afterflossenstacheln 3; Afterflossenweichstrahlen: 7. Juveniles with 12 dorsal spines, the first of which is small and disappears with growth.

Found in groups off outer reef slopes (Ref. 9710).
